Hive數據類型與數據加密之間存在一定的關聯,主要體現在數據加密算法可以應用于特定數據類型上,以確保數據的安全性和隱私性。以下是關于Hive數據類型與數據加密的相關信息:
Hive數據類型與數據加密的關聯
- 數據類型:Hive支持多種數據類型,包括基礎數據類型(如TINYINT, SMALLINT, INT, FLOAT, STRING等)和復雜數據類型(如ARRAY, MAP, STRUCT等)。這些數據類型在加密時,可以選擇特定的加密算法來保護敏感信息。
- 數據加密:Hive中數據加密主要涉及數據傳輸加密、數據存儲加密等。數據加密算法(如AES, DES, RSA等)可以應用于特定數據類型,確保數據在存儲和傳輸過程中的安全。
Hive中數據加密的方法和注意事項
-
數據加密方法:
- 數據傳輸加密:通過配置SSL/TLS實現數據傳輸加密。
- 數據存儲加密:使用Hadoop的加密文件系統(如HDFS加密)來實現數據存儲加密。
- 列級加密:允許用戶選擇對特定的列進行加密,只加密敏感字段的數據。
-
注意事項:
- 加密和解密可能會增加計算的復雜性和時間,影響查詢性能。
- 選擇合適的加密算法和密鑰管理策略至關重要。
- 在使用列級加密時,需要注意兼容性和性能影響。
Hive通過提供數據加密功能,增強了數據的安全性和隱私保護,但同時也需要注意加密可能帶來的性能影響。